Store Denied Love Image 1 of Denied Love £150.00 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m Quantity: Add To Cart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m
Store Denied Love Image 1 of Denied Love £150.00 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m Quantity: Add To Cart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m Digital print Hahnemühle Photo Rag 50.8 cm x 76.2 cm